The cooking water of rice, an ingredient of immense utility

If you know the many uses you can make of rice cooking water and all the many benefits you can get from it, you will not make the mistake of pouring that liquid. So do not worry, we are here to highlight all the benefits you will have in keeping this water.
In simple terms, rice cooking water is the milky white solution you get after soaking or boiling the rice. It can be concentrated, diluted or even fermented to bring out most of its benefits.

Rice cooking water contains nutrients, vitamins B, C and E as well as minerals and eight essential amino acids that promote overall health. It can be useful in the case of health problems such as nausea, vomiting or diarrhea.
In addition, rice cooking water can be a real ally of beauty. In the majority of Asian products, it is used primarily as a base for skin and hair care. But that’s not all, rice cooking water can have several uses, that we let you discover in the rest of the article:

1- A good digestion:
As explained above, rice cooking water is rich in essential nutrients, vitamins and minerals. This makes it a surefire asset in case of gastroenteritis or diarrhea. In addition, it has a high content of fiber and starch that facilitates digestion and ensure the proper functioning of the transit and rehydration.

2- An effective anti-inflammatory:
The rice cooking water also contains para-aminobenzoic, a powerful anti-inflammatory and antioxidant that protects the cell membranes from air pollutants and promotes their fluidity. It is recommended to drink three glasses of rice water a week at each change of season to ensure your well-being.

3- A natural anti-aging:
Inositol, vitamin B7 contained in rice cooking water is necessary for energy production, metabolic activity, the proper functioning of the nervous system, the health of the skin, hair and skin. eyes. In addition, these compounds have the ability to slow cell aging.

4- Silky hair:
Rice cooking water is mainly used in Asia for beauty treatments. It is rich in starch that brings shine and shine to the hair, fortifies the hair bulb and tames the frizz.
If you want to use it as a mask, simply apply it on the lengths and leave for a few minutes before rinsing with clean water. This will give you smooth, frizz-free hair and easier styling.

5- A glowing skin of beauty:
For thousands of years, rice powder has been used to hide imperfections, prevent the shiny appearance of the skin and protect it from the sun. Rice cooking water can also have the same effects.
Its high content of antioxidants and inositol makes it an effective firming and anti-aging skin care. If you apply it on your face as a lotion or mask, it will bring radiance and softness to your skin.
